  • BayCare Alliant Hospital
  • is licensed as a 48-bed long term acute care specialty hospital and accredited by The Joint Commission.

Alliant Hospital provides extended acute care services to patients requiring a longer period of time for medical treatment and recovery. As a “hospital within a hospital,” we offer 24-hour easy accessibility to emergency room physicians, diagnostic testing, radiology, laboratory and surgical services

Responsibilities:

+ Perform comprehensive physical therapy evaluations to assess patients’ strength, mobility, balance, coordination, endurance, and functional status. Develop individualized treatment plans based on patient needs and medical status. + Implement physical therapy treatments to improve or maintain patients’ functional abilities, including therapeutic exercises, neuromuscular re-education, gait training, balance training, and use of assistive devices. + Collaborate closely with physicians, nurses, respiratory therapists, occupational therapists, speech-language pathologists, and other healthcare professionals to ensure cohesive care plans. + Maintain detailed and accurate patient records, progress notes, and discharge summaries in compliance with facility policies and regulatory standards. + Educate patients and their families about the rehabilitation process, exercises to be done independently, fall prevention, and safe mobility techniques. + Team members with temporary permits must work under the direct supervision of a licensed Physical Therapist that has been licensed for a minimum of six months. A supervising licensed Physical Therapist may only supervise one permittee at any given time.
